System design interviews at Roblox typically last 45-60 minutes. You are expected to drive the conversation, starting from requirements gathering through to a detailed architecture. The interviewer will evaluate your ability to handle ambiguity and make practical engineering decisions.

What the Interviewer Expects
  • Drive the design discussion proactively with minimal interviewer guidance
  • Perform detailed capacity estimation and use it to inform design decisions
  • Design for global scale with multi-region deployment and data consistency
  • Deep dive into 2-3 critical components with implementation-level detail
  • Address complex trade-offs: CAP theorem, eventual consistency, conflict resolution
  • Discuss operational excellence: deployment strategy, chaos engineering, SLOs/SLIs
  • Propose a phased rollout plan from MVP to full-scale system

How to Approach This
  1. Start by clarifying functional and non-functional requirements with the interviewer.
  2. Estimate the scale: QPS, storage, bandwidth. This drives your design decisions.
  3. Draw a high-level architecture first, then deep dive into 1-2 critical components.
  4. Discuss trade-offs explicitly (e.g., consistency vs availability, SQL vs NoSQL).
  5. Address failure scenarios, monitoring, and how the system handles 10x traffic spikes.
